The ashanti are one of ghana's main ethnic groups, whose kingdom dates back to at least the 15th century. Today, they are best known for female statuettes, called "akuaba dolls", and ceremonial stools. Symbols of political power, these are executed during the enthronement of the chiefs. Most often made of wood, they are cut from a single piece in different species according to the tribes.
